В справочнике Автомобили в модуле объекта в процедуре Переззаписью() есть такой код:
Если НЕ ЭтоГруппа Тогда Если НЕ обЗначениеНеЗаполнено(ВариантКомплектации) Тогда ТипКузова=Справочники.ТипыКузовов.ПустаяСсылка(); ТипДвигателя=Справочники.ТипыДвигателей.ПустаяСсылка(); ТипКПП=Справочники.ТипыКПП.ПустаяСсылка(); КонецЕсли; КонецЕсли;
получается когда вариант комплектации заполнен, то поле двигатель очищается. Для чего это сделано?
найдено описание справочника в справке. вопрос снят, тема может быть удалена. Понимаем, что просто такова логика разработчиков
Добрый день. Так и задумано разработчиками, что если указан вариант комплектации, то тип кузова, тип двигателя и тип КПП нужно брать из самого варианта комплектации. Иначе может получиться, что указан тип кузова, который не соответствует выбранному варианту комплектации автомобиля. Даже в самой карточке автомобиля при выборе варианта комплектации, эти поля блокируются.